How to get from Cornwall to Sainte-Anne-De-Bellevue by bus and train?
From Cornwall to Sainte-Anne-De-Bellevue by bus and train
To get from Cornwall to Sainte-Anne-De-Bellevue in Montreal, you’ll need to take one train line and 2 bus lines: take the VIA RAIL train from Cornwall station to Dorval station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the 405 bus and finally take the 212 bus from Lakeshore / Macdonald station to Gare Sainte-Anne-De-Bellevue (Garden City / Pacifi station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 1 hr 52 min.
